The CRAs should not be changing or deleting reporting based on a call from the consumer.

The reporting should be updated by the creditor.

 

They have an obligation under FCRA 623(a)(2) to promptly update any prior reporting so as to maintain its current accuracy.

Once they agree that it is incorrect, it is their obligation to promptly update.
